wm 3A NEWS/Siie dmlstte ^pMit Thursday, March 4, 2004 Colege paving price for hazing By Andrew England THE CAPITAL OUTLOOK TALLAHASSEE, Fla. - Hazing is an issue that most people on college campuses are reluctant to talk about, yet, the clandestine, often brutal and sometimes dead ly practice simply refuses to go away. Over time, there have been sporadic incidents at Florida A&M University that have cast a dark shadow over on- campus organizations and the extent of what prospec tive members must endure in order to be accepted. And although the hazing spothght is most often on fra ternities and sororities, other organizations get caught in the hazing busi ness as well. Ivery Luckey, a former clarinet player in FAMLPs famed Marching 100 band, was a victim of a hazing inci dent in 1998. Luckey, a former business student from Ocala, was allegedly paddled at least 300 times, causing him to be hospitalized and left him permanently injured. At the Feb. 10 meeting of the FAMU Board of Trustees’ meeting, trustees voted to settle a lawsuit by awarding Luckey $50,000. “He wiU also receive $208, which is one-third of his mediation services,” said Avery McKnight, general counsel for FAMU. “The monies that Luckey win receive comes from the risk management fund on behalf of the FAMU Board of Trustees,” he added. Band members like Deanna Carpenter, a 21- year-old senior newspaper journalism student, are happy that the Luckey issue is over. “I am glad that the case has been settled,” said Carpenter, who is the cur rent clarinet section leader. “I do not condone hazing as a section leader,” added Carpenter, who came to FAMU in 2000 and has marched with the Marching 100 all four years. “I think people mistake hazing for discipline and mistake discipline for haz ing,” she said. Lt. Louis Wichers, who works for the FAMU Police Department, said hazing is all about power and describes it as “ritualized and socialized domestic vio lence.” Wichers has handled sev eral hazing cases, but he is most concerned with the vic tims. “The victims, no matter what the level of injury, will not usually come forward,” said Wichers, who has been with the FAMU PD for 13 1/2 years. “And the ones doing the hazing definitely don’t want to talk.” Wichers also said hazing can also lead to school sus pensions, and m some states, even criminal prosecution. In 1998, 12 FAMU students were suspended in connec tion with the Luckey case. “In Florida, hazing is not a criminal act, but an adminis trative act, which means it is up to the administration as to how they wfil take action,” he said. Some states, however, do consider hazing a criminal act and hazing had led to jail terms for offenders.
